Output 25cd8865adcf125423b1884e2355eaab9264ae9ba228e35b98756d06976b0a40:6

value
51500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28c6defd9e29248dcd20d383d99ffa3ffa86ea0e OP_EQUAL
address
35QdC28Uko27xpPWwdXARfJmbhRZLyHq8m
transaction
25cd8865adcf125423b1884e2355eaab9264ae9ba228e35b98756d06976b0a40
spent
true